linux关闭启动oracle数据库命令行

worktile 其他 61

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要在Linux上关闭启动Oracle数据库,可以通过命令行使用以下步骤进行操作:

    1. 首先,使用超级用户(root)或具有适当权限的用户登录到Linux系统上。

    2. 打开终端或命令行窗口,使用以下命令进入Oracle数据库安装目录:

    “`
    cd $ORACLE_HOME/bin
    “`

    这里的$ORACLE_HOME是您的Oracle数据库的安装目录。

    3. 然后,使用以下命令以管理员身份运行SQL*Plus:

    “`
    ./sqlplus “/ as sysdba”
    “`

    这将以管理员身份连接到Oracle数据库。

    4. 在SQL*Plus提示符下,输入以下命令以关闭数据库:

    “`
    shutdown immediate
    “`

    这将以立即关闭模式关闭数据库。如果有正在运行的会话,将被终止。

    5. 等待数据库停止并显示”Database closed”的消息。

    6. 最后,输入以下命令退出SQL*Plus并返回到命令行:

    “`
    exit
    “`

    现在,您已经成功地通过命令行关闭了启动的Oracle数据库。请记住,在执行此操作之前,请确保您有足够的权限并备份好数据库。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在Linux系统中,关闭启动Oracle数据库可以使用命令行进行操作。下面是关闭Oracle数据库的一般步骤:

    1. 确认数据库状态:首先,需要确认数据库的当前状态。可以运行以下命令来检查数据库的运行状态:

    “`bash
    $ ps -ef | grep pmon
    “`

    如果输出中包含类似于”ora_pmon_XXX”的进程,表示数据库正在运行。

    2. 切换到Oracle用户:使用以下命令切换到Oracle用户:

    “`bash
    $ su – oracle
    “`

    输入Oracle用户的密码后,即可切换到Oracle用户。

    3. 进入SQL*Plus:使用以下命令登录数据库SQL*Plus:

    “`bash
    $ sqlplus / as sysdba
    “`

    输入正确的用户名和密码后,即可成功登录到数据库。

    4. 关闭数据库:在SQL*Plus命令行界面中,使用以下命令关闭数据库:

    “`sql
    shutdown immediate;
    “`

    这将立即关闭数据库,并中止所有正在运行的会话和进程。

    5. 确认数据库关闭:可以运行以下命令来确认数据库已经关闭:

    “`bash
    $ ps -ef | grep pmon
    “`

    如果输出中不再包含类似于”ora_pmon_XXX”的进程,表示数据库已成功关闭。

    此外,还可以使用其他方法来关闭启动Oracle数据库,如使用Oracle管理工具如Oracle Enterprise Manager(OEM)或SQL Developer等。这些工具提供了用户友好的图形界面,方便用户管理和操作数据库。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Linux系统上,可以使用命令行来关闭启动Oracle数据库。下面是一种常用的方法:

    1. 首先,打开终端窗口,以root用户身份登录系统。

    2. 使用以下命令更改到Oracle数据库的安装目录,例如:
    “`
    cd /u01/app/oracle/product/11.2.0/dbhome_1/bin
    “`

    3. 运行以下命令以关闭数据库实例:
    “`
    ./sqlplus / as sysdba
    shutdown immediate
    “`

    解释:
    – `./sqlplus`命令用于打开SQL*Plus命令行工具。
    – `/ as sysdba`参数表示使用sysdba身份登录数据库。
    – `shutdown immediate`命令用于立即关闭数据库实例。

    4. 输入管理员账户(sys和system)密码,按Enter键确认。

    5. 等待一段时间,直到数据库实例完全关闭。

    6. 通过运行以下命令来确认数据库是否已关闭:
    “`
    ps -ef | grep pmon
    “`

    如果没有任何输出,表示数据库实例已成功关闭。

    7. 最后,可以使用以下命令退出SQL*Plus:
    “`
    exit
    “`

    现在,您已经成功关闭了Oracle数据库。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部